Now that the Concours has been dead in the USA/CA for a year and a half (and 6 years in the other markets), one wonders if Kawasaki will ever make a real sport touring bike again, a new Concours? The bike it is based on, the ZX-14 is still alive (surprisingly), so until that dies, it certainly unlikely.
Please don't point to the H2SX as a replacement, it is not a real sport tourer. Chain drive, small fixed windscreen, seating/bar position, short frame, narrow fairings, shorter range, etc, it is more of a relaxed sport bike with several touring features (heated grips, KIPASS, cruise, and OPTIONAL panniers), and at a vastly higher price. It is close in some ways, nice (for sure) but not quite what most people would think of as a Concours replacement. It could be made into one, though, if Kawasaki felt the desire. Add shaft drive, keep the electronics, but add an analog speedometer as well on a wider dash, widen the fairings a bit, add a real/adjustable/power windscreen, raise the bars, up the tank to 6+ gal, include the panniers, and they might have it.
